About the role
The Role
As a Software Engineer, you will play a key role in enhancing our internal SaaS platform and building innovative external, client-facing applications that deliver significant marketing business value. Working closely with our UX team, you will help accelerate the development process, ensuring that our applications are intuitive, responsive, and seamlessly integrated with our core API and third-party solutions from Google and other vendors. Your role will involve collaboration with senior developers and other team members, focusing on delivering high-quality web applications and implementing the latest technologies.
Have a seat at the table from day one, with the ability to influence strategy and the technical roadmap. Join an organization in the middle of rapid growth with opportunities for professional growth and development. Most importantly, you will have the chance to focus on building with cutting-edge technologies and innovative projects.
The System:
At Wpromote, we are building Polaris, a state-of-the-art data and marketing intelligence platform designed to give our clients a competitive edge. Polaris offers a comprehensive marketing data foundation and delivers actionable insights through powerful applications, enabling our marketing teams and clients to collaborate seamlessly and unlock new performance gains.

You Will Be
- Collaborate with UX designers to create user-centric interfaces that enhance the user experience.
- Develop and maintain robust, scalable, and maintainable React applications.
- Integrate applications with our core Django-based API and third-party solutions from Google and other vendors.
- Participate in test-driven development and assist QA in maintaining a reliable process for continuous integration and delivery.
- Monitor, troubleshoot, and optimize the performance of web applications.
- Implement solutions and reusable patterns that scale with business needs.
- Provide implementation, configuration, and deployment documentation.
- Proactively address issues and problems, generating and implementing innovative solutions.
